I haven't play Ketsui on the arcades enough to remember where the slowdowns happen. As far as I could tell, there were no glitches and the loading times seemed fast. As for screen orientation options, there were a couple tated LCDs and one yoko set up of Ketsui but didn't see any scanline selection. I know is not much but I was busy taking pictures for the report.
